`
shrek
  • 浏览: 72643 次
  • 性别: Icon_minigender_1
  • 来自: 杭州
最近访客 更多访客>>
qja
社区版块
存档分类
最新评论

java中正则表达式语法很怪异

    博客分类:
  • java
阅读更多
    今天做一个字符串替换时, 想把 c:\aa\bb 中的 \ 字符替换成 \\   , 用 String.replaceAll来弄, 结果..麻烦
需要如下实现:

   
java 代码
 
  1. String aa="c:\\"; 
  2. String bb=aa.replaceAll("\\\\","\\\\\\\\");  
  3. System.out.println(bb);  

   因为replaceAll的参数是正则表达式, \在字符串层需要转义一下,在正则表达式又要转义一下..

  weird.<hints id="hah_hints"></hints>
分享到:
评论

相关推荐

Global site tag (gtag.js) - Google Analytics